How to plant a tree.

How to Plant a Tree

It is important that we help our environment and as as result feed the native birds by planting lots of native trees in our gardens. Here are some instructions to help you do this.


Materials:
  • Seedlings
  • Shovel
  • Water
  • Fertilizer tablet
  • 4 Bamboo stakes
  • Mallet
  • Plastic casing
   
Instructions
  1. Dig a hole, twice the size of the rootball.
  2. Put the seedling in the hole.
  3. Cover the hole with dirt and firm down with your foot.
  4. Hammer in three bamboo stakes around the tree.
  5. Put the plastic cover over the three stakes and the plant to protect it from nibbling animals.
  6. Hammer the fourth stake in in the last corner.
  7. Water the tree generously.
  8. Go back and clear away weeds from the tree base.
